About the Author

Mary Mortimer is a teacher, librarian, author, and publisher. She is a director of DocMatrix Pty Limited, and was coordinator of the Library Studies program at the Canberra Institute of Technology in Canberra, Australia.

This may not be the best textbook for learning all about cataloging as it is pretty text-light, but it helps you understand the basics. More importantly, it gives you plenty of opportunities for practice, which seems to be the best way to really learn cataloging. It is also has some helpful resources, such as a handy MARC reference and a glossary.
